David Rittenhouse maintained meteorological observations in two volumes that span the first twenty years of the early national period (5/6/1784-9/30/1805). Alongside weather conditions, Rittenhouse regularly documents temperatures, the conditions of roads, expenses, and accounts. These volumes may interest researchers studying meteorological conditions as well as other regional phenomena such as eclipses and the Yellow Fever epidemic. | |||
